Retornando uma parte de uma string no PHP


Para retornar uma parte de uma string você pode usar a função "substr" do PHP

Exemplos:

<?php
echo substr('abcdef', 1);     // O resultado é: bcdef
echo substr('abcdef', 1, 3);  //
O resultado é: bcd
echo substr('abcdef', 0, 4);  //
O resultado é: abcd
echo substr('abcdef', 0, 8);  //
O resultado é: abcdef
echo substr('abcdef', -1, 1); //
O resultado é: f

?>

Usando valores negativos, a função analisa pelo final da string.

Exemplos:

<?php
$rest = substr("abcdef", 0, -1);  //
O resultado é: "abcde"
$rest = substr("abcdef", 2, -1);  //
O resultado é: "cde"
$rest = substr("abcdef", 4, -4);  //
O resultado é: ""
$rest = substr("abcdef", -3, -1); //
O resultado é: "de"
?>

Mais informações no http://br.php.net/manual/pt_BR/function.substr.php

Deixe um comentário

O seu endereço de e-mail não será publicado. Campos obrigatórios são marcados com *

Esse site utiliza o Akismet para reduzir spam. Aprenda como seus dados de comentários são processados.